Understanding the Legal Framework in Spain
Before exploring online platforms, it is crucial to comprehend that Spain-- like the rest of the European Union-- has stringent regulations concerning the sale of pharmaceuticals.
In Spain, prescription-only medications (called medicamentos sujetos a prescripción médica) can not lawfully be offered online. This classification includes strong pain relievers such as opioids (e.g., tramadol, codeine-heavy formulas, and morphine derivatives).
However, non-prescription medications, frequently referred to as OTC (Over-The-Counter) drugs-- such as standard paracetamol, ibuprofen, and specific topical analgesics-- can be lawfully sold online, however only by licensed physical drug stores that have actually received specific regional approval to operate an online store.
Quick Facts: Spanish Online Pharmacy Regulations
- Prescription Drugs: Illegal to offer online in Spain.
- OTC Painkillers: Legal to offer online only through licensed, signed up drug stores.
- Cross-Border Shipping: Buying prescription pain relievers from foreign websites into Spain typically violates nationwide customizeds and health laws.

Since the internet hosts many unregulated sites claiming to be a "Spain pain reliever online store," customers need to be watchful. Rogue sites typically offer fake drugs, ended products, or managed compounds without a prescription, positioning extreme health risks.
To ensure safety, the Spanish Ministry of Health (Ministerio de Sanidad) and the European Union have implemented rigorous confirmation systems.
List for a Safe Online Pharmacy:
- The EU Common Logo: Legitimate online pharmacies in Spain and the EU must show an official typical logo design on every page of their site. Clicking this logo ought to redirect the user to the official federal government pc registry confirming the drug store's license.
- Physical Address and Pharmacist Details: A trustworthy website will clearly display the name of the supervising pharmacist, the physical address of the brick-and-mortar pharmacy, and contact information.
- No Prescription-Only Sales: If an online store offers to deliver strong opioids or antibiotics without needing a legitimate physician's prescription, it is running illegally.

Dangers of Using Unregulated "Online Pharmacies"
Turning to unproven gray-market websites to get more powerful painkillers brings considerable risks. Customers need to weigh the benefit against the following risks:
- Counterfeit Products: Fake medications may include incorrect active ingredients, dangerous pollutants, or no active medicine at all.
- Inaccurate Dosage and Lack of Medical Oversight: Painkillers, even common ones like paracetamol, can cause serious liver damage or gastrointestinal bleeding if misused. Buying without expert assistance gets rid of an essential security barrier.
- Legal Consequences: Importing prescription-only medications through global mail without correct authorization can result in custom-mades confiscation and prospective legal charges.
- Financial Fraud: Many deceitful websites collect charge card info without ever providing any items.
